Dwight Heckman and Tell Lias sang solos. The Club gave a very enjoyable prelude to a delightful Cantata. The other musical organizations of the high school consist of two orchestras and a band. These are all under the baton of Professor James Colonna, who has proved a very talented di- rector. The first band was organized by Prof. Colonna in 1925. The present band is composed of eighty-three members from the ages of eight to eighteen, few, however, are of the original organization. The Kittanning Boys, Band has been prominent in public programs ever since its organiza- tion. In 1927 it took part in the inauguration of the Governor of Pennsylvania at Harris- burg, in 1931 it won first prize over one hundred contesting bands at the Firemenis Convention in Tarentumg in 1932 it broadcast a very entertaining program over Pittsburgh radio station KDKA.
